Do You Need a Fishing License in NY?

Generally, yes. There are a few exceptions, and we’ll cover those in a moment. Under the NY fishing license regulations, you need a license to fish in its freshwaters. There is no NY saltwater license.

That means you’ll need a current license to fish:

  • The Finger Lakes
  • Lake Erie
  • Lake Ontario
  • The Niagara River and Niagara Gorge
  • The Erie Canal
  • The Hudson River

At What Age do I Require a Fishing License in NY?

Whether you're a resident or not, you must be 16 years and over to get the NY . Young children don’t need a license.

What Kinds of NY Fishing Licenses can I Purchase?

In New York, you can buy a one-day, weekly, yearly, or even lifetime license. Most of the license options are only for New York residents. But living in the state for 30 days also qualifies you to get a resident fishing permit. If you want a lifetime fishing permit, you must show proof of residing in NYS for one year. Your driver’s license with a NY address is usually enough, but if it’s a recent license, bring some utility bills that prove your NY address.

What Does a NY Fishing License Cost?

Here's a breakdown of the most popular fishing license prices in New York, for residents and non-residents.

License typeResident priceNon-resident price
Annual
  • $25 ages 16-69
  • $5 age 70+
$50
7 Days$12$28

1-day fishing permits are also available, they cost $5 for residents and $10 for non-residents.
